Access for SAP Sales Cloud and SAP Service Cloud

Access

Following these steps will allow your environment to be provisioned on time.

Sample of customer provisioning email

Step 1 - Perform initial login following the instructions provided in the provisioning email within 30 days. Use Initial User to Maintain Basic Configuration

Step 2 - Once you have logged in for the first time, create administration users to safeguard access. Request System Subscription from Service Control Center

Step 3 - Discuss with your implementation partner when to provision the follow-up system.

By default, you are entitled to one test tenant and one production tenant, unless otherwise stated in your contract. The test tenant is provisioned by SAP after contract start. The production system is not and will need to be requested by you.

Tenant

The IT contact person specified in your contract will receive a provisioning email sent from no.reply.provisioning@sap.com, sapcloudsupport@alerts.ondemand.com, or scc@sap.com. Please make sure to check your spam folder for these emails.

Contact IT no longer valid

Before contract start date, use the Onboarding Token to change the assigned IT contact. After contract start date or if missing an email, create a case on SAP for Me.
